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Chinese white dolphin | sitatunga |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class same | Mammalia (Mammals)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Cetacea (Whales & Dolphins) | Artiodactyla (Even-toed Ungulates) |
| Family | Delphinidae (Oceanic Dolphins) | Bovidae (Bovids) |
| Genus | Sousa | Tragelaphus |
| Species | Sousa chinensis | Tragelaphus spekii |
Evolutionary Relationship
Chinese white dolphin and sitatunga share a common ancestor at the Class level: Mammalia. (Mammals)
